Zynq UltraScale+ MPSoC で、このサブメニューから使用可能な Linux システム コンポーネントは次のとおりです。
図 1. [Linux Components Selection]
- イメージ セレクター (Zynq UltraScale+ MPSoC のみ)
- FSBL (第 1 段階ブートローダー)
- PMU ファームウェア (AMD Zynq™ UltraScale+™ MPSoC のみ)
- PLM および PSM ファームウェア (AMD Versal™ プラットフォームのみ)
- U-Boot
- カーネル
- TF-A (Zynq UltraScale+ MPSoC および Versal プラットフォームのみ)
TF-A、U-Boot、およびカーネルには、次の 3 つのオプションがあります。
- デフォルト
- デフォルト コンポーネントは PetaLinux ツールで配布されます。
- 外部ソース
- 指定した位置にダウンロードしたコンポーネントがある場合、このコンフィギュレーション オプションを使用して、デフォルト コンポーネントの代わりにユーザー コンポーネントを供給できます。注記: 外部ソース フォルダーは、プロジェクトおよびユーザーに固有のものである必要がありますが、その内容は変更できます。外部ソースが Git リポジトリである場合は、そのチェックアウト ステータスがこのプロジェクトをビルドするのに適したものである必要があります。
- リモート
- カスタム Git リポジトリ上にあったコンポーネントをビルドする場合は、このコンフィギュレーション オプションを使用する必要があります。